Book excerpt: ¿Cómo saber en principio que una idea puede ser un negocio que prospere? Algunas claves son: · Detectar a qué segmento de clientes es posible dirigirse dentro del universo de consumidores, analizando qué necesidades cubre o qué satisfacciones potenciales podrá aportar a los futuros usuarios. · Cubrir un nicho de mercado sin explotar o no suficientemente cubierto. · Concebirla dentro de un sector conocido. · Analizar la competencia y el mercado. La competencia es el verdadero campo de batalla, hay que comprobar que tendremos alguna ventaja competitiva frente a ellos. Esta obra le ilustrará sobre cómo se estructura un Plan de Negocio, sus objetivos y fases, con un claro enfoque para que sirva de base a los emprendedores que toman la decisión de poner en marcha su iniciativa emprendedora. El proceso de planificación que se presenta no garantiza el éxito de la futura empresa, pero elimina la incertidumbre, ya que se desarrollan y planifican cada una de las áreas que determinan la actividad empresarial, analizando la viabilidad de la misma. Un plan de Negocio es lo primero que piden bancos, inversores o instituciones cuando un emprendedor acude en busca de financiación. No hay que perder de vista que un Plan de Empresa no se utiliza solo para una nueva iniciativa, también es un documento de trabajo para empresas ya existentes a la hora de reenfocar sus estrategias frente al mercado.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: How can management be developed to create the greatest wealth for society as a whole? This is the question Peter Drucker sets out to answer in Innovation and Entrepreneurship. A brilliant, mould-breaking attack on management orthodoxy it is one of Drucker’s most important books, offering an excellent overview of some of his main ideas. He argues that what defines an entrepreneur is their attitude to change: ‘the entrepreneur always searches for change, responds to it and exploits it as an opportunity’. To exploit change, according to Drucker, is to innovate. Stressing the importance of low-tech entrepreneurship, the challenge of balancing technological possibilities with limited resources, and the organisation as a learning organism, he concludes with a vision of an entrepreneurial society where individuals increasingly take responsibility for their own learning and careers.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: By serving as a conduit for knowledge spillovers, entrepreneurship is the missing link between investments in new knowledge and economic growth. The knowledge spillover theory of entrepreneurship provides not just an explanation of why entrepreneurship has become more prevalent as the factor of knowledge has emerged as a crucial source for comparative advantage, but also why entrepreneurship plays a vital role in generating economic growth. Entrepreneurship is an important mechanism permeating the knowledge filter to facilitate the spill over of knowledge and ultimately generate economic growth.
